Do Most states have a unicameral legislature.?

No, most US states have a bicameral legislature, with two legislative bodies/chambers. A unicameral legislature has a single body/chamber. Nebraska switched to a unicameral legislature in 1934 and is the only US state to currently have a unicameral legislature.

What is the structure of legislative?

US Federal government: The Senate and The House of RpresentativesStates depending on the type of legislature they are composed of, can have either a bi-cameral legislature (similar to the US model), or a uni-cameral legislature (a combined House and Senate, if you will).
